Subject: [PATCH] Fixed fromAttr for vector3f

---
 VirtualRobot/MJCF/elements/core/mjcf_utils.h |  4 +-
 VirtualRobot/tests/VirtualRobotMjcfTest.cpp  | 45 ++++++++++++++++++--
 2 files changed, 43 insertions(+), 6 deletions(-)

diff --git a/VirtualRobot/MJCF/elements/core/mjcf_utils.h b/VirtualRobot/MJCF/elements/core/mjcf_utils.h
index 2d0fe19ec..fdc534e67 100644
--- a/VirtualRobot/MJCF/elements/core/mjcf_utils.h
+++ b/VirtualRobot/MJCF/elements/core/mjcf_utils.h
@@ -155,9 +155,9 @@ namespace mjcf
         }
         
         long i = 0;
-        for (auto& coeff : coeffs)
+        for (const auto& coeff : coeffs)
         {
-            value(i) = coeff;
+            value(i++) = coeff;
         }
     }
